Writing Your Artist Statement!
Calling all artists, writers, and creatives: emerging or established, mid-career or hobbyist!

Stumped by your artist statement? Don’t know where to start, what to say, or how long it should be? Have an existing statement that feels out of date or doesn’t accurately represent you or your work?

Discover the answers to these questions and more at Writing Your Artist Statement, an interactive workshop led by Madeleine Boyson, regional arts writer and editor.

Together we'll discover your work in your own voice, cover best practices, create new frameworks for statements, and build creative community in the process. Bring an existing statement or start from scratch!

Customer Discovery Workshop from CSU's Venture Validator [Institute for Entrepreneurship]
Thursday March 13, 2025 1:00pm - 2:45pm MDT
Join us for the Customer Discovery Workshop, an immersive seminar designed to equip entrepreneurs with the essential tools for validating business ideas. In this session, you'll dive deep into the customer discovery process, learning how to conduct empathy-driven interviews, gather meaningful insights, and refine your value propositions. We'll explore key frameworks like the Business Model Canvas and customer segmentation strategies to ensure your venture aligns with real market needs. Whether you're launching a new product or refining an existing one, this workshop will give you actionable techniques to move from assumption to validation with confidence.
